From flat to forward
The first visit establishes what we're actually treating, depression's severity and subtype, any seasonal pattern, and the medical or bipolar mimics that change everything, plus your full medication history with doses, durations, and responses. Treatment then starts immediately: a thoughtfully chosen antidepressant when indicated, an activity plan built for low fuel days, and therapy folded in where it strengthens the result.
Follow ups every two to four weeks measure your scores and adjust the plan while the medication takes hold, energy usually moves first, mood follows, most often within four to six weeks. As you recover, visits space out and the focus shifts to prevention: consolidating sleep, protecting the habits that lifted you, and writing the relapse plan that keeps the next episode from ever getting traction.

What if antidepressants have failed me before?
Bring the history, names, doses, durations, responses. Past trials are a map, not a verdict, and structured re evaluation often finds the path earlier prescribers missed.
Will I be on medication forever?
Often no. Many patients treat for a defined period after recovery, then taper with a plan. Some conditions warrant longer treatment, and we're honest about which is which.
How long until depression treatment works?
Typically two to six weeks for medication, with energy improving before mood. We track scores at every visit so neither of us is guessing.
